Circular saw blades are cutting tools explicitly designed for use with circular saws, featuring a flat, circular disc with teeth along the edge for cutting through various materials such as wood, metal, plastic, or stone. These blades come in different sizes and configurations to cater to specific cutting tasks.
The primary types of circular saw blades include carbide saw blades, diamond saw blades, and others. Diamond saw blades are specifically engineered for cutting hard and abrasive materials such as concrete, brick, tile, and stone. These blades are available in various diameters, including 5-1/2 inches, 7-1/4 inches, and others, to accommodate different cutting applications. Circular saw blades find applications in tasks such as cutting wood and wood-based materials, metal materials, and stone.

The circular saw blades market size has grown steadily in recent years. It will grow from $10.41 billion in 2024 to $10.68 billion in 2025 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 2.6%. The growth in the historic period can be attributed to growth in construction and woodworking industries, industrialization and urbanization, introduction of specialized blades, increased adoption of power tools, globalization of manufacturing
The circular saw blades market size is expected to see strong growth in the next few years. It will grow to $14.35 billion in 2029 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 7.7%. The growth in the forecast period can be attributed to growing demand for sustainable materials, rise of smart manufacturing, increasing focus on safety features, focus on lightweight and ergonomic designs. Major trends in the forecast period include integration of IoT in cutting tools, product innovations, collaborations and partnerships, customization and specialization.
The growth of the circular saw blades market is expected to surge due to the heightened demand for wood in the building and construction sectors. Wood serves as a fundamental raw material utilized across various construction activities. Circular saw blades, renowned for their precise and efficient wood-cutting capabilities, play a crucial role in shaping and sizing materials required for construction purposes. As highlighted by the Department of Agriculture, Fisheries, and Forestry (ABARES) in September 2022, global roundwood consumption is projected to climb by approximately 10% to reach 2.2 billion cubic meters by 2030. This upsurge in wood demand within the building and construction industries significantly propels the circular saw blades market.

The circular saw blade market is witnessing a significant trend centered around technological advancements. Major players within this market are placing a strong emphasis on technological innovations to both meet escalating demand and uphold their market standing. In August 2022, LENOX tools, a Stanley Black & Decker company operating from India, unveiled the WAVE EDGE technology for reciprocating saw blades. This pioneering technology introduces a novel tooth form and design, significantly enhancing the cutting process to yield smoother outcomes when using the saw. Furthermore, the company expanded its product line to include METALWOLF, highlighting their dedication to offering cutting-edge solutions.
Enterprises within the circular saw blades market are rolling out innovative products designed to deliver superior precision and quality cutting tools, aiming to secure a competitive edge in the market. Notably, Bahco, a France-based leader in the hand tool industry, unveiled the Trimetal Bandsaw Blade in May 2022, marking a pivotal innovation in the bandsaw blade sector. Termed as the 3859 Easy-Cut Xtreme Trimetal Bandsaw Blade, this product revolutionizes cutting experiences by enabling easier, wider-ranging, and faster cuts while ensuring an extended blade lifespan. Capable of handling an extensive array of materials encompassing structural and mild steels, stainless steels, cast iron, and high alloys, the Trimetal Bandsaw Blade epitomizes Bahco's commitment to elevating bandsaw blade technology. This launch underscores Bahco's dedication to innovation, aligning with the evolving demands of the industry.
In October 2023, James Jones & Sons Ltd., a timber processing company based in the UK, acquired Lancashire Saws Ltd. for an undisclosed amount. This acquisition is expected to provide both companies with a strong foundation for future growth. James Jones & Sons Ltd. is pleased to retain the existing management team, which will ensure continuity of service, smooth integration, and support for the Group's long-term strategic objectives. Lancashire Saws Ltd. is a UK-based manufacturer of circular saw blades.

North America was the largest region in the circular saw blades market in 2024. Asia-Pacific is expected to be the fastest-growing region in the forecast period. The circular saw blades market consists of sales of rip-cut circular saw blades, cross-cut teeth circular saw blades and combination circular saw blades. Values in this market are 'factory gate' values, that is the value of goods sold by the manufacturers or creators of the goods, whether to other entities (including downstream manufacturers, wholesalers, distributors and retailers) or directly to end customers. The value of goods in this market includes related services sold by the creators of the goods.
The market value is defined as the revenues that enterprises gain from the sale of goods and/or services within the specified market and geography through sales, grants, or donations in terms of the currency (in USD, unless otherwise specified).
The revenues for a specified geography are consumption values that are revenues generated by organizations in the specified geography within the market, irrespective of where they are produced. It does not include revenues from resales along the supply chain, either further along the supply chain or as part of other products.
